ENGL 474 - Teaching English as a Second or Foreign Language

3 Credit Hours
Introduces major issues surrounding teaching ESL/EFL, including political implications of teaching ESL/EFL. Introduction to second language acquisition, learner variables in language learning, traditional and innovative approaches to ESL/EFL, and basic features of American English grammar necessary for teaching ESL.

(Same as LING 474 *.)
Satisfies Volunteer Core Requirement: (EI)
(RE) Prerequisite(s): ENGL 102 *, ENGL 118 *, ENGL 132 *, ENGL 290 *, or ENGL 298 *.
Recommended Background: Second year of a foreign language.
